WHY INDIVIDUAL DESIRE AND SOCIETAL EXPECTATIONS CLASH: UNDERSTANDING THE CAUSES OF SEXUAL FAILURE

Sexual failures are common occurrences that can happen for various reasons. They may be due to physical or psychological issues, lack of communication, cultural expectations, or simply being out of sync with one's partner.

They also expose the underlying tensions between human desires, institutional duties, and public expectations. These tensions exist because society has strict norms about what is acceptable behavior, which sometimes contradicts individual preferences and needs.

People may feel ashamed if their partner does something they consider taboo, even if it is part of their own desire. This is especially true when it comes to sex and its role in society. In this article, we will explore how these tensions manifest themselves through sexual failure.

The first tension is between individual desire and societal expectations. People have different wants and desires when it comes to sex, but society often imposes restrictions on them based on gender roles, morality, religion, and other factors.

Men are expected to be more aggressive and dominant during sex, while women are supposed to be passive and submissive. If someone breaks those rules, they might feel guilty or embarrassed, leading to a sexual failure.

Some cultures view certain practices as unacceptable, such as homosexuality or kinky activities. When individuals want to engage in these behaviors, they may fear judgment from others, leading to sexual failure.

Another tension is between institutional duty and personal expectations. Many couples have responsibilities outside of their relationship, such as work, family obligations, or religious beliefs. This can make it difficult for them to prioritize intimacy or spend enough time together. As a result, they may feel frustrated or dissatisfied with their sex life, causing a sexual failure. On the other hand, some people may feel pressured by institutions like marriage counselors or therapists who push specific methods or techniques that don't align with their preferences. This disconnect creates conflict and disappointment, which can lead to a breakdown in communication and ultimately a sexual failure.

There is a tension between public expectation and personal preference. Society has ideas about what is "normal" or acceptable behavior in bed, which doesn't always match up with individual needs.

Many people feel pressure to perform or please their partner, but this can cause anxiety and stress, resulting in a sexual failure. Likewise, some individuals may not enjoy certain acts that society deems normal, causing shame and a lack of interest.

Sexual failures reveal the complex interplay between human desire, institutional duty, and public expectation. By understanding these tensions, we can better navigate our relationships and find ways to communicate our needs and desires without feeling ashamed or judged.
